- Disconnect shift linkage from transmission.
- Disconnect drive axles from transmission drive flanges.
- Disconnect exhaust from turbocharger.
- Attach engine sling 2024A as follows and lift slightly using workshop crane (remove slack).
- Pulley end: 2nd hole in hook at position 1
- Flywheel end: 2nd hole in hook at position 7
CAUTION:
Secure all 2024A engine sling hooks and locating pins using lock pins.
NOTE:
- The end of the cross bar marked with installation positions 1-4 points toward drive belt.
- Holes in the hooks are counted from the hook end.
- Remove front engine mount as an assembly.
- Lift engine/transmission assembly out toward front.
CAUTION:
When lifting engine/transmission assembly, carefully guide the assembly out to avoid damage to body.
NOTE:
When working on the engine, secure the block to an engine stand using the VW540 holding fixture.
